Certification Overview

IMA's management accounting certification covering financial planning, analysis, and decision support. Two 4-hour exams (100 questions + 2 essays each) requiring 72% to pass. Requires bachelor's degree and 2 years of management accounting experience.

The Roadmap

Path to Excellence

Everything you need to successfully navigate the CMA certification journey.

01Entry Requirements

  • Education

    Bachelor's degree from an accredited university required. Can sit for exam while completing degree.

  • Work Experience

    2 years of continuous professional experience in management accounting or financial management.

  • IMA Membership

    Must maintain IMA membership ($280/year professional, $45/year student) throughout certification.

02The Process

1

Part 1: Financial Planning (50%)

Study external financial reporting, budgeting, forecasting, cost management, and internal controls.

2

Part 1: Performance Analysis (50%)

Master cost behavior, variance analysis, performance measurement, and cost accounting systems.

3

Part 2: Financial Decision Making (50%)

Learn financial statement analysis, corporate finance, investment decisions, and risk management.

4

Part 2: Strategic Planning (50%)

Study ethics, technology, analytics, and decision analysis for strategic planning.

What is the CMA exam pass rate?+

The CMA certification exam has an estimated pass rate of ~45%. Most successful candidates study for 300-400 hours before attempting the exam.
